The best time to go to Catua is during the dry season, which runs from April to November.
This period offers pleasant weather with clear skies and less chance of rain, making it ideal for exploring the high-altitude landscapes of the Puna region. Temperatures are generally mild during the day, though nights can be quite cold due to the altitude.
For travellers interested in outdoor activities and photography, particularly those focusing on the stunning natural scenery and unique geological formations, the dry season provides optimal conditions.
